Gerald Carley
Owner
Gerald, the owner of Elite Gymnastics Club, Inc., holds a Bachelors of Science in Elementary and Secondary Education. Following a few years teaching in the Shawnee Mission School District, Gerald decided to open Elite.

Gymnastics colleagues in the Kansas Gymnastics Association recognized Gerald for as Coach of the Year in 1984 – 85 and 1986-87. He has served as a member of the USAG Kansas State Board since 1978 and was honored with the “Kansas Outstanding Contribution to Gymnastics Award” in 1986. He currently is a safety-certified Professional Member with USA Gymnastics.

Since its opening in 1973, Elite has trained numerous gymnasts who have performed well at State, Regional and National competitions, as well as obtained athletic scholarships at various colleges and universities. Two former Elite gymnasts went on to become NCAA National Champions. In 1985, Elite was the first team in the state of Kansas to place first at all competitive levels for the State Meet.

Kristi Hansen
Kristi is a Compulsory and Optional Coach at Elite. She holds a Bachelors Degree from the University of Kansas and has been working with children since 1989. Her experiences range from inner-city social issues (Minneapolis,MN) to CASA to Lansing State Penitentiary’s JAIL (Juvenile Assistance Information Liaison) to juvenile detention and probation. She has worked closely with many youth outreach programs beginning with the Salvation Army Youth Camps at the age of 16, with truancy programs and with gangs in inner city Minneapolis.  She has given many hours on behalf of children and young people and one thing is for certain, she truly enjoys the kids.
 
Kristi does private lessons with many gymnasts and cheerleaders to help them improve their gymnastics skills, routines, jumps, conditioning and tumbling. 

Kristi started gymnastics in 1975 at the age of four. She competed through high school and started coaching while in college. Since coming to Elite in 1996, she has been coaching team, teaching classes, helping to develop the recreational program and curriculum, managing the pool and working closely with the staff to ensure Elite has excellent staff, awesome parties, great classes and a terrific atmosphere. 
 
She has also worked closely with other area gyms to develop a semi-competitive league that allows kids of all ages, sizes and competitive desires to enjoy performing in gymnastics, receiving awards and being part of a team!  
 
Kristi is a safety-certified Professional member with USA Gymnastics.  She has attended conferences, both Regional and National Congresses and has continued to educate herself in gymnastics.  One thing that is very important to Kristi is continuing to educate herself and the staff at Elite to ensure that the clients; THE ATHLETES, are receiving the best teaching and coaching possible.

Naomi Mayekawa
Naomi is the dance instructor at Elite and has been working with Elite since 1998.  She has choreographed optional routines and worked with compulsories.  Naomi has been coaching gymnastics for more than 20 years and has an extensive backround in dance.  Naomi has been a Region I Congress Consultant for many years.

Monique Penn
Monique is the Birthday Party Coordinator at Elite. Monique started gymnastics at age three and was competing by the time she was five years old. 

She graduated from Paseo academy of Fine and Performing Arts Majoring in Dance and Minoring in Singing.  Along with dance she studied Jazz, Ballet, Tap, Lyrial and Modern.  Monique has also performed in many Productions, Musicals and Plays.  She started teaching gymnastics by age 14 and has been involved in gymnastics now for about 24 years. 

Monique has competed in JUDO for seven years.  She recently finished with a blackbelt.

Monique is married to Ronn Penn and they have four wonderful daughters who also share her love for gymnastics.
